KRTirtho / spotube

🎧 Open source Spotify client that doesn't require Premium nor uses Electron! Available for both desktop & mobile!
https://spotube.krtirtho.dev/
Other
30.73k stars 1.27k forks source link

Please auto-skip when the YouTube title is too far off from song title #546

Open forteller opened 1 year ago

forteller commented 1 year ago

Is there an existing issue for this?

Pain

Hi. Thanks for a great new version 3.0!

Unfortunately I too often experience that the audio of a seemingly random video is played when I play a playlist.

image image

I guess that the correct song is not available at YT at all, and that Spotube just automatically plays whatever video comes up on the top of the search results. This is quite jarring, when you're listening to maybe some soothing music, and then a TED talk suddenly starts playing.

Suggested solution

I think the best solution is a check to see how different the top results title is from the song title. If it does not all of the words of the song title, or some other kind of check, it should just be automatically skipped.

Other solutions might be found, that I just haven't thought of yet.

Useful resources

No response

Additional information

Thanks again!

RaptaG commented 1 year ago

I suggest you use the Piped API with the kavin.rock libre (Official) instance, it has a very high level of accuracy comparing to the YT one.

image

forteller commented 1 year ago

Thanks, I tried, but then nothing played. I tried the default instance and two other

RaptaG commented 1 year ago

@forteller try the kavin.rocks, kavin.rocks (libre) and whatever.social ones and see which one works. They should all work, but do test it for yourself

abhisheksharma010 commented 1 year ago

Hello, I would like to work on this, can it be assigned to me

KRTirtho commented 1 year ago

That's super nice of you ❤️

LetsBuild-exe commented 3 months ago

Yes this is a great feature, cause sometimes when i have some playlist it just randomly starts playing an indian / oriental music...